The Juilliard School ( / ˈdʒuːli.ɑːrd / JOO-lee-ard) [5] also sometimes referred to as Juilliard, is a private performing arts conservatory in New York City. The school trains about 850 undergraduate and graduate students in dance, drama, and music. It is thought to be as one of the world's leading music and dance schools, with some of the best arts programs. In 2016, Juilliard was ranked as the world's best institution for Performing Arts in their inaugural global ranking of the discipline. References
